Transaction 66ba545b678de14f9a63500c5eeec7fe5cff42c8e9f558626e33f26eb7953e69
1 Input
1 Output
-
66ba545b678de14f9a63500c5eeec7fe5cff42c8e9f558626e33f26eb7953e69:0
- value
- 29973934
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 87db55b7cc42f6b17fd67457169f60f8af15a835 OP_EQUAL
- address
- 3E5Mu6K9rYTJSHXfYbMEQTeZChs5BTaaJY